Bite your tongue Matt. I can see you need to learn a lot about women and hunting. They DO NOT MIX.

About 40 years ago, before we were married, she began nagging about me spending so much time in the mountains and how much she wanted to go hunting.

I took her bow hunting one very warm day and told her she had to sit and not move NO MATTER WHAT.

I took her to a place called Chestnut Ridge. It was famous for the large number of rattlesnakes. I spotted one in the leaves and sat her about 10 feet from it (she didn't know it was there). I sat down and she started moving around almost immediately. Soon the snake got tired of it and rattled. She spotted it and tugged at my sleeve and I just said SHHHHHHHHHHH.

That went on for about a half an hour when she stood up and said, "I want to go home"

I took her home, went hunting again and have never heard another word about going hunting! :cool:
